On Thursday, October 22, President Obama signed into law the Veterans Health Care Budget Reform and Transparency Act (H.R. 1016). This critical legislation requires Congress to approve the health care budget for the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) at least one year in advance, providing timely, predictable funding for veterans’ health care. Advance Funding was IAVA’s top Legislative Priority for 2009 and the focus of our annual ‘Storm the Hill’ campaign at the start of the year. Veterans from all of the country worked for ten months to make this happen. IAVA’s Paul Rieckhoff and Patrick Campbell were both at the White House today with the President for this historic moment.
